Output 3f8b1918b3d0683a7a19a63387446883c3b492b1b43ba605a63ecd2d6bf3f1a6:1

value
2849859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d6c72e270b611bef500370cbabee950f9a1db5 OP_EQUAL
address
3JuWFeZ1vaHaqUNkMrwSr9U3NRgZjdEZr7
transaction
3f8b1918b3d0683a7a19a63387446883c3b492b1b43ba605a63ecd2d6bf3f1a6
spent
true